#1b89f8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1b89f8 is composed of 10.6% red, 53.7%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.1% cyan, 44.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 210.1 degrees, a saturation of 94% and a lightness of 53.9%. #1b89f8 color hex could be obtained by blending #36ffff with #0013f1. Closest websafe color is: #3399ff.

#1b89f8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1b89f8 has RGB values of R:27, G:137, B:248 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0.45, Y:0,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 1804792.
